STEP 1/12
Soak red beans the night before.
STEP 2/12
On the same day), remove the foreign substance and wash it once, pour only enough water to soak the red beans, and boil over medium heat. If you take a moment...Throw away the first water and wash the red beans several times, then pour twice as much water as the red beans and bring to a boil.
STEP 3/12
When it's a little bit short, replace it with low heat and boil it gently until the red beans are cooked gently. If you pour half a cup of cold water in the middle, the red beans will cook faster.
STEP 4/12
When the red beans are cooked...Set aside 1 cup of red beans.
STEP 5/12
Grind the rest finely with a blender or blender.(To make it easier to put red beans down)
STEP 6/12
Strain it through the strainer. (Remove red bean skin)
STEP 7/12
Prepare tteokbokki rice cake and cut it into small pieces. If it's hard, soak it in water.
STEP 8/12
On low heat... Put tteokbokki rice cake in the sediment and stir well with salt, brown sugar, and grain syrup. When the rice cake becomes soft, add the whole red beans and stir it. When bubbles come up, turn off the heat.
STEP 9/12
Cut the peeled chestnuts into pieces and cook them in boiling water. (Sweet potatoes are fine) It has more red bean paste than red bean porridge and is thicker.
